David Altom
About David Altom
David Altom is the IH Center of Excellence Global Common Systems and Technology Manager at ExxonMobil, with extensive experience in industrial hygiene and environmental management.
Current Position at ExxonMobil
David Altom currently holds the position of IH Center of Excellence Global Common Systems and Technology Manager at ExxonMobil. Based in Spring, Texas, he has been with the company since 2021. In this role, he is responsible for overseeing global common systems and technologies within the Industrial Hygiene Center of Excellence.
Previous Roles at ExxonMobil
Prior to his current role, David Altom worked as an Industrial Hygienist at ExxonMobil from 2019 to 2021. During his two-year tenure, he played a critical role in ensuring workplace safety and health standards. His work was centered in Spring, Texas.
Experience at Universal Pressure Pumping
From 2017 to 2019, David Altom served as Vice President of Health, Safety, and Environment (HSE) at Universal Pressure Pumping in the Houston, Texas area. He was responsible for overseeing and managing the company's health, safety, and environmental strategies.
Educational Background
David Altom holds an MS in Industrial Hygiene and Environmental Management from the University of Oklahoma Health Sciences Center, completed from 1997 to 2000. He also earned a BS in Fire Protection and Safety Engineering Technology from Oklahoma State University, where he studied from 1992 to 1997.
Career at Hovensa
David Altom spent a significant part of his career at Hovensa, where he held multiple roles. Starting as Group Leader in Industrial Hygiene from 2005 to 2010, he then became Emergency Services Manager from 2010 to 2012, and finally, Health, Safety, Security, and Environmental Manager from 2012 to 2013. His work was based in St. Croix, USVI.
